  • What should I do if I have already paid for a fraudulent vacation rental?

    If you’ve already paid for a fraudulent vacation rental, it’s crucial to act quickly to maximize your chances of recovering your money. Start by contacting your bank or credit card company to report the fraud and dispute the charge. Then, gather all relevant documentation, such as emails and payment receipts, to support your case.   • What are common signs of a vacation rental scam that I should be aware of?

    If you’re planning a getaway and considering a vacation rental, it’s essential to know how to spot potential scams. Common signs of a vacation rental scam include unusually low prices, requests for wire transfers, and lack of direct communication with the owner.
